    Description: We have used 19.9 million papers over 5 decades and 2.1 million patents to demonstrate that teams increasingly dominate solo authors in the production of knowledge. Research is increasingly done in teams across nearly all fields. Teams typically produce more frequently cited research than individuals do, and this advantage has been increasing over time. Teams now also produce the exceptionally high-impact research, even where that distinction was once the domain of solo authors. These results are detailed for sciences and engineering, social sciences, arts and humanities, and patents, suggesting that the process of knowledge creation has fundamentally changed.〈br /〉〈span class="detail_caption"〉Notes: 〈/span〉Wuchty, Stefan -- Jones, Benjamin F -- Uzzi, Brian -- New York, N.Y. -- Science. 2007 May 18;316(5827):1036-9.     Notes: Unidirectional composite materials of novolac resin with carbon fibers were fabricated according to the prepreg method. Novolac resin was prepared by polymerization of phenol with formaldehyde (mole ratio 1 : 0.82) in the presence of oxalic acid as catalyst (1.5 wt.-% to phenol). The curing of novolac resin was performed with hexamethylenetetramine (hexa), while the appropriate proportion was determined by using the IR-spectroscopy.Specimens of novolac/hexa (weight ratio 14:1) reinforced with carbon fibers commercially available were fabricated under different conditions (e.g. different thermal programs and different proportions of novolac/carbon fibers). The mechanical properties of the fabricated specimens (like flexural strength, tensile strength, etc.) were determined and their structure was examined by scanning electron microscopy.By increasing the volume proportion of carbon fibers, not only all mechanical properties of the composite material were increased, but also their degree of utilization was increased and also the production conditions had greater influence. Concerning the specimens produced by the same proportion of carbon fibers (e.g. 15 vol.-%) their mechanical properties were improved by increasing the curing of novolac. The degree of curing of novolac during the initial phase (gel time) and during the ultimate phase (post-curing) can be followed with the aid of IR-spectra of the cured resin, while the degree of curing for the intermediate phase can be obtained only indirectly from the values of the mechanical properties of the corresponding specimens.From the correlation between the production parameters and the mechanical properties of the samples the optimal conditions for processing of the thermopress for the manufacture of carbon fiber reinforced novolac were concluded (1. phase: T1 = 125-145°C, t1 = 20 min - 1 h, without pressure; 2. phase: T2 = 180-195°C, t2 = 40 min, P2 ≃ 1,5 kN/cm2).

    Notes: In this study we are interested in the effect of concentration and temperature on the electrical resistivity of butyl rubber (IIR) loaded with two types of carbon black, (namely, high abrasion furnace black (HAF), and fast extrusion furnace black (FEF)). It was found that the conductivity at low carbon black concentrations is mainly achieved by thermal activation of carriers. Tunneling mechanism at low termperature followed by thermal activation at relatively high temperature is found to be predominant for moderate concentrations for both carbon blacks. The metal-like behaviour which was observed in highly loaded compounds was attributed to both, the thermal expansion of the tunneling paths between carbon-carbon agglomerates and the breakdown of carbon agglomerates with temperature.

    Notes: The synthesis and the characterization of the PE-PS-DVB interpolymer cationexchange membranes in the electrolysis of borax solutions to produce boric acid and sodium hydroxide simultaneously was carried out. The characterization of the teflon based “Nafion 324” and polystyrene-DVB based “Permaplex C-20” membranes was also performed in the same system for comparison.The DVB contents were varied between 3 - 12% (by wt. in total monomers) and the increase of the cross-links resulted in the decrease of the water contents and ionexchange capacities of the membranes. The PE present in the membrane acted as a barrier for electroosmotic water transport. The membranes with high DVB contents showed better electrolysis performance due to their low water contents and low electroosmotic water transport properties. The use of the interpolymer membrane containing 11.6% DVB resulted in high current efficiency and high sodium cation dynamic transport number and worked satisfactorily at the process conditions of borax electrolysis.

    Notes: A poly(quaternary ammonium) salt, 2,4-ionene, has been immobilized on a macroporous chloromethylated poly(styrene-divinylbenzene) resin (XAD-2). The ionene content of the resin, determined by CHN elemental analysis, was 50.2 g/kg resin. The most important side effect of the modified resin, catalyst (2,4-ionene) bleeding, can be detected by a spectrophotometric method capable of determining extremely low concentrations of free ionene in the supernatant of the resin.The activity of these immobilized 2,4-ionene/cobalt(II)phthalocyanine-tetrasodiumsulfonate (CoTSPc) complexes towards the oxidative coupling of thiols is much lower than in the homogeneous case, but still considerably higher than for the polymer free system. The observed decrease in reaction rate does not originate from the considerable mass transfer resistances but predominantly from catalyst properties like a very low local N+/Co ratio. The active sites appear to be present in the outer shell of the resin particles only.

    Description / Table of Contents: As hard blocks in polyether block amides, polyamides are used whose length is intensively regulated by dicarboxylic acids. Since, with regard to melting and crystallization behaviour, this acid constitutes an interfering structural unit in the chain, and in the case of a completely converted product each chain contains one acid molecule, it is essential to know where in the chain incorporation will occur. As opposed to monofunctional chain regulators which always form a chain end, a bifunctional chain regulator can a priori also be randomly incorporated into the inner part of the chain. This leads to a far greater interference than occurs if the chain regulator molecule and the chain end, which acts as an interfering unit in any case, coincide with each other.By means of adipic acid-regulated oligoamides based on lauryl lactam, the incorporation of the chain regulator was examined by NMR spectroscopy and compared with model calculations. This resulted in a close match only if it was presupposed that the incorporation was carried out randomly with the same degree of probability at any point whatsoever between two lauryl lactam structural units or at the chain end.Further calculations illustrate the effects of the incorporation of the chain regulator on the size of the amorphous portion.

    Notes: Recent studies on ionic distribution in solutions and in suspensions were reviewed. Suspensions of latex particles, which were large enough to be seen under an ultramicroscope, were investigated by the 2-D Fourier transformation. The micrograph showing ordered structures gave discrete scattering spots, whereas those of disordered arrangements displayed no spots or halos. The two-state structure gave a limited number of halo, confirming our previous conclusion that the very frequently observed single, broad scattering peak was reminiscent of some kind of ordering of solute species. By using an image data analyser, the crystallization process was shown to follow the Ostwald ripening mechanism. The concurrent study by the quasi elastic light scattering method and by the Fourier analysis gave consistent scattering profiles, which indicated that the ordering phenomena took place in the entire volume of suspensions. The scattering intensity (correctly the lattice factor) was calculated for cubic systems with paracrystalline distortion. The peak intensity was lowered by enhanced distortion, while the peak position itself was not affected. This justifies our previous treatment of the single, broad peak in terms of the Bragg equation. The experimentally found scattering curve was compared with this theoretical calculation; the degree of distortion was evaluated.

    Notes: The application of carotenoids as natural additives in various water-based or water-compatible formulations for the pigmentation of foods and feeds is seriously hampered by their insolubility in aqueous systems.Therefore, in order to develop the full potential of colour strength and to achieve a high degree of bioavailability during gastro intestinal passage, the coarse crystalline material has to be transformed into a microdisperse state.Exemplified with β-carotene, a novel non-mechanical process is described that transforms the carotenoids into a colloidal hydrosol characterized by an average particle size of about 0.1 μm.The process is based on the preparation of a transient high temperature solute state of the carotenoid in a water-miscible solvent, coupled with succeeding rapid aqueous precipitation in the presence of a stabilizing polymer colloid. The obtained hydrosols are characterized by photon-correlation-spectroscopy(size), and microelectrophoresis(colloidal stabilization).The bioavailability was tested by monitoring plasma levels of β-carotene in veal calves.

    Notes: When blood comes into contact with an artificial surface, a number of events occur which include protein adsorption, platelet activation and the activation of the intrinsic pathway of blood coagulation. With the increased application of blood containing artificial devices, there is a great demand to develop new biomaterials which retard thrombus formation. Our new approach to solving this problem is to mimic the non-thrombogenic surface of natural biological membranes at least in a simple form. We have developed a polymerisable phospholipid and polyesters based on the major phospholipid polar head group present on the erythrocyte outer membrane surface. The coagulation of blood exposed to these polymers was examined by the technique of Material Thrombelastography, a relatively simple test for the in vitro screening of polymer thrombogenicity. We present results which indicate that the polymerised phospholipid and polyesters show reduced thrombogenicity, and may therefore have potential for future biomaterials.

    Notes: We have used synthetic polymers as tools to probe endocytosis and lysosome function. Their particular value lies in their well-defined chemical constitution and in the possibility to custom-synthesize molecules with desired characteristics. Polyvinylpyrrolidone, Percoll and polystyrene beads have been 125I-labelled and used to explore the borderland of pinocytosis and phagocytosis. Derivatized poly(aspartamide), poly(hydroxypropylmethacrylamide) and a polylysine-poly(ethylene oxide) block copolymer have been used to investigate the effects of hydrophobic moieties and sugar residues on substrate-selection in pinocytosis. The effect of cationic moieties has been studied using vinylpyrrolidone-vinylamine copolymers.Poly(hydroxypropylmethacrylamide) with certain oligopeptide side---chains have been shown to be susceptible to lysosomal peptidases. Ethylene glycol oligomers are being used to study the basal permeability of the lysosome membrane.Soluble macromolecules have considerable potential in targeted drug-delivery. Drugs attached to appropriate polymers by covalent links that are susceptible to lysosomal enzymes can deliver drug to target cells and avoid unwanted sideeffects. Synthetic macromolecules have several advantages over their natural counterparts: they are chemically more robust, less immunogenic, and easier and cheaper to prepare in bulk.

    Notes: Enzymes can be immobilized by gel entrapment, by microencapsulation, by physical or ionic adsorption, by covalent binding to inorganic or organic carriers, or by whole cell immobilization. Of particular interest is the large number of chemical reactions developed for the covalent binding of enzymes via their nonessential functional groups to inorganic carriers such as glass, ceramics and iron, to natural polymers such as cellulose and Sepharose, and to synthetic polymers such as nylon, polyacrylamide, and other vinyl polymers and copolymers possessing reactive chemical groups. The stability of certain enzymes is markedly increased on their immobilization. It was thus possible to transform the biologically active polymer derivatives into active enzyme beads, enzyme capsules, enzyme columns and enzyme membranes and these enabled the construction of enzyme reactors such as the batch-stirred tank reactors, the continuous packed bed reactors, and fluidized bed reactors. So far mainly immobilized hydralases and isomerases are being used in industry on a large scale. It seems likely, however, that once adequate techniques become available for cofactor recycling, the use of immobilized enzymes will be extended to other organic reactions, particularly those involving stereospecific synthesis of simple or complex organic molecules. Among the industrial processes in which immobilized enzymes are being used, it is worth mentioning the industrial-scale continuous production of fructose enriched syrup from glucose by immobilized glucose-isomerase, the batch process for the production of 6-aminopenicillanic acid (6-APA) from penicillin G with the aid of immobilized penicillin amidase; the production of aspartame from aspartic acid and phenylalanine by immobilized thermoase; the large scale production of optically active amino acids with immobilized amino acid acylase; and the large scale production and application of immobilized lactase for the hydrolysis of lactose. The recently developed process for acrylamide production using immobilized nitrilase containing microbial cells should also be referred to. The successful use of an NAD-polyethylene glycol conjugate (NAD-PEG) as a nondialyzable water-soluble coenzyme derivative in the enzymic synthesis of leucine from α-ketoisocaproic acid and ammonia, in a membrane-enclosed reactor containing L-leucine dehydrogenase, NAD-PEG, formate and formate dehydrogenase, illustrates the new possibilities opened up by making use of cofactor-polymer conjugates. The use of enzyme-polymer conjugates in analytical and clinical is also illustrated.

    Notes: Immobilization of whole cells has become an efficient tool for biosynthesis, biotransformation and analysis. High cell density, high operational stability, easy handling, propably in continuous systems, and multiple reuse are important advantages of immobilized cells. In comparison to other methods like adsorption, crosslinking and encapsulation, the entrapment within a polymeric network is the most widely applied technique in heterogeneous biocatalysis. For immobilizing mammalian cells nearly exclusively the adsorption onto micorcarriers is used. Requirements for the polymers to be used in such immobilized cell systems are discussed in detail.

    Notes: XPS, SSIMS and water contact angle measurements have been used to characterize the chemical effect of CF4/O2 discharges on polycarbonate (PC) made from bisphenol A. We found that the surface modification induced by plasma treatment can be clearly explained on the basis of the acitve species present in the plasma, whose concentration has been studied by actinometry.With very low amounts of O2 in the gas feed (1%) extensive fluorination of the surface occurs, due to grafting of the fluorocarbon radicals. Perfluorinated islands are formed, as shown by the high value of advancing contact angles. In the 20-80% O2 range, fluorine atoms react with the surface, partially inducing etching. Low amounts of fluorine are observed on the sample and no perfluorinated islands. Oxygen participates in etching and oxidizes the PC surface. We observed an increase of the surface concentration of oxygen with increasing the O2 amount in the gas feed and also the formation of strongly oxidized islets on the sample surface, as shown by the dramatic reduction of receding contact angles. A reduction of surface aromaticity, observed by XPS and SSIMS, is the consequence of these reactions.
